What is the BioAPI Interworking Protocol (BIP)?
The BioAPI Interworking Protocol (BIP) is defined by the International Standard ISO/IEC 24708. At this time, the latest version of the BIP document is available at the following link: Text of CD 24708, BioAPI Interworking Protocol. BIP specifies the syntax, semantics, and encodings of a set of messages (“BIP messages”) that enable a BioAPI-conforming application to request biometric operations in BioAPI-conforming Biometric Service Providers across node or process boundaries, and to be notified of events originating in those remote BSPs.
